TL;DR

Mobile Team Lead (React Native, Javascript, Typescript): Leading the mobile team and evolving the architecture of PandaDoc’s mobile applications on React Native across iOS and Android platforms with an accent on technical decisions, code quality, and CI/CD pipelines. Focus on developing shared infrastructure, improving developer experience, and balancing tech debt with new feature development.

Location: Remote (Europe)

Company

PandaDoc empowers over 50,000 organizations to streamline document workflows and accelerate growth.

What you will do

  • Own and evolve the architecture of PandaDoc’s mobile applications across iOS and Android on React Native.
  • Drive technical decisions and set standards for code quality, testing, and performance.
  • Develop shared infrastructure, libraries, and components to be used across multiple teams.
  • Improve developer experience, tooling, workflows, and CI/CD pipelines for mobile development.
  • Lead and mentor a team of engineers, providing guidance on career growth and skill development.
  • Collaborate with product, design, and QA teams to align mobile experience with strategy and customer needs.

Requirements

  • 8+ years of engineering experience, with significant mobile development and hands-on coding.
  • Proven experience leading mobile architecture and cross-platform solutions (React Native, iOS, Android).
  • Strong knowledge of React, TypeScript, and modern JavaScript.
  • Experience building shared libraries, UI components, navigation frameworks, or developer tooling.
  • Previously contributed to delivery processes and improving engineering efficiency.
  • Strong interpersonal and communication skills; able to influence and mentor engineers.

Culture & Benefits

  • Remote-friendly, distributed worldwide.
  • Emphasis on work-life balance, integrity, and transparency.
  • Competitive salary and benefits.
  • 6 self-care days.
  • Professional growth and development opportunities.
  • Flexible work location.